  • Mike Debonis reported that Kelvin Robinson, who lost the democratic nomination for Ward 6 City Council to Tommy Wells, picked up forms for the Democratic appointment to fill Kwame Brown’s At-Large City Council seat until a special election can be held.
  • Thrillist checked out the Atlas Room, which is rumored to be opening later this week on H Street.
  • Prince of Petworth got a sneak peek at DC3, which is opening this Wednesday on 8th Street.  Nichole and I got to check it out last night and will have a review up for you shortly.  I had no idea you could serve a hot dog so many ways!
  • Washington Post shared some recommendations for spots to host a holiday party, including several on H Street.  H Street Great Street also recommends the upstairs of Toyland.
  • Prince of Petworth spotted a new liquor license request for a possible new beer garden south of the freeway.
